10 Sanity-Saving Time Hacks for Moms Who Do It All

Flat lay of time-saving tools for moms

If you’re a mom, you already know time is a rare commodity. Between school drop-offs, snack prep, laundry mountains, and your own mental load, the day can disappear before you’ve even finished your coffee. But with a few smart time-saving hacks, you can shave minutes (even hours!) off your daily routine and feel more in control.

Here are 10 practical, tested, and totally doable time-saving hacks for busy moms:

1. Create a Weekly Meal Plan

Planning meals in advance avoids last-minute stress and grocery store runs. Keep it simple—3 go-to dinners, 1 leftover night, and 1 freezer meal can go a long way.

2. Use Bins and Baskets for Everything

Baskets aren’t just pretty—they’re a major time-saver. Keep one near the stairs, in the playroom, and by the front door to quickly corral clutter without full-on cleaning.

3. Set Up a Family Command Center

A visual calendar with to-dos, meal plans, and school reminders in one central spot helps everyone stay on the same page—and cuts down on repeat questions.

4. Keep a “Grab & Go” Station

Designate a small area with essentials: water bottles, extra socks, hair ties, snacks, and sunscreen. Perfect for smooth exits on busy mornings.

5. Double Up on Tasks

Fold laundry while watching a show, clean the bathroom during bath time, or prep school lunches during dinner cleanup. Multitasking is your superpower.

6. Make a Nighttime Reset a Habit

Spend 10–15 minutes tidying the kitchen, prepping clothes, and resetting the living room before bed. Waking up to a fresh start is a huge mental win.

7. Automate What You Can

Use subscriptions for household items, auto-bill pay, and even grocery delivery or curbisde pickup when needed. One less thing to think about is a big deal.

8. Use a Timer to Beat Procrastination

Set a 10-minute timer to tackle a task you’ve been putting off. You’ll be surprised how much you can get done when there’s a race against the clock.

9. Keep a Running List in Your Phone

Whether it’s groceries, kid supplies, or random to-dos—keeping it all in one place helps avoid repeat errands and forgotten items. Use a centralized app like Anylist with your partner to streamline grocery shopping.

10. Say No Without Guilt

Your time is precious. If an invitation, project, or commitment doesn’t align with your priorities, it’s okay to pass. Boundaries save time and your sanity.
